Prez Mills Could Have Avoided All This Brouhaha � Nana Akomea

Director of Communication for the New Patriotic Party (NPP), Nana Akomea, believes the furore over the outhouse being constructed by Regimanuel Gray Estate Limited for the security detail stationed at President Mills� private residence on the Spintex Road, could have been avoided had President Mills take up official residence at the Jubilee House. The Searchlight newspaper, on Monday August 15th, published on its front-page with a screaming headline; �Manifesting The Better Ghana�Mills Grabs Brand New Mansion! According to the story, the building has several rooms and the latest of comforts and is situated on a piece of previously bare land which is behind the Asanfra Street residence of the President. Though this turned out to be wholly untrue, Director of Communications at the Presidency, Koku Anyidoho, in rubbishing the story, stated on Adom FM on Monday, August 15th, that Regimanuel Gray �as the land owners �told the president that we will do a little extension at your backyard so the security men will have a better place of convenience. That is it; it is the developers, you can call Regimanuel Gray people and they will tell you they themselves have decided to build this as a token for the president.� However, on Tuesday, after leading a team of journalists from the Presidential Press Corps to tour the place, Mr. Anyidoho clarified that Regimanuel Gray decided to put up the outhouse which comprises �toilets, bath houses and a bedroom or two' after the President first brought up the idea. After reading copiously from a series of correspondence between the President and Regimanuel Gray on the construction of the facility, he further stated that �Regimanuel Gray is bearing the initial cost and per the tenancy agreement, the president, would make good the repayment to Regimanuel Gray�. But speaking in an interview with Shamima Muslim on Citi EyeWitness News, Nana Akomea questioned why workers are still being maintained at the Jubilee House, when President Mills is not prepared to take up residence at the place. To him, the media cannot be faulted for the brouhaha generated by the initial report, adding that even the explanations offered have not been convincing enough. �Initially, we were told that the construction was a gift...then it went to a token and now we are being told that the construction is on rental basis�why will the President pay for something which is being done for the state? There are all kinds of ambiguities to be cleared. We don�t know the truth as at now. Media people take all sorts of angles on an issue and so matters will rest if the information is clear enough because as we speak, there are three versions on the issue. However, we would have saved ourselves all these if the President was living at the Jubilee House�� Nana Akomea said.
